Toyota Confirms Lexus Launch In India

Tue, May 5, 2009

Toyota


lexus gs 350 india Toyota Confirms Lexus Launch In India

Toyota Motors has confirmed its plan announced a year ago to import fully-built Lexus cars into the country. This move by Toyota has been prompted by the 22% increase in luxury car sales in the domestic market for the year ended March 2009. Although there are many Lexus cars on Indian roads, all of them are imported directly by individual consumers.

“We are very much looking at introducing Lexus, based on the feedback of our dealers and distributors, but are yet to decide on a final timeframe to launch it in India,” Toyota India MD Hiroshi Nakagawa said.
